## Build Provenance: Lintharbor Baseline File

The static-analysis baseline (`baseline.lock`) pins every known finding in the Farrowstack codebase so new findings fail the build while legacy ones don't. New team members: never edit this file by hand. It is regenerated only by the provenance pipeline, which signs it alongside the release artifacts. To confirm your checkout matches the pipeline output, compare against the token recorded below.

trace token, fawep-yafof: htk4_8486

## Step 4: Switch Parityscan to the new poller

Stop the legacy poller, then start the v3 agent. Rate comparisons for all Brindlehurst properties resume automatically; no backfill needed. If mismatch alerts spike in the first hour, that's expected while caches warm. Do not re-enable the legacy poller. Apply the configuration values below before starting the agent.

config for yahof-tajop:
zorath:
  pin: 7493
  metrics_host: metrics.zorath.tolvaqsys.internal
  tenant: praiel
  seal: seal_fd9cd4f1

Off-site run checklist — partner lab samples:
- Pull the six chilled sample totes from cold room B at the Tannet Ridge facility.
- Verify seals on each Quellen Bio tote; reject any broken seal.
- Log weights on the outbound sheet before loading.
- Load into the refrigerated van only after temperature check reads in range.
- Samples go direct to Harwick Analytical's receiving bay, no intermediate stops.
- Driver must confirm chain-of-custody form at departure.
Before release, give the courier the following confidential hand-over instruction.

dispatch memo: the sorius tamius courier leaves the praeth ledger at gate 4873 under passcode 928014